Every breast cancer patient has a unique story; sharing it is entirely your choice. In a world where Black stories are sometimes suppressed due to biased algorithms, it’s important to know that your story and voice matter. You have the power to decide when, how, and with whom you share your experience—whether with friends, family, colleagues, or the public. Writing can be a powerful way to process your journey with no pressure or time limit. Even a simple social media comment or a short video can be a meaningful way to share your voice.
